Understanding the Online Betting Ecosystem

The online betting ecosystem is a complex network comprising betting operators, software providers, payment processors, and regulatory bodies. Betting operators, such as those offering similar services to africa bet, are the public-facing platforms that allow users to place bets on a variety of events. These operators rely on sophisticated software providers to power their platforms, ensuring smooth functionality, secure transactions, and accurate odds calculations. Payment processors facilitate the financial transactions between bettors and operators, handling deposits and withdrawals efficiently and securely. Crucially, regulatory bodies oversee the entire ecosystem, establishing and enforcing rules to protect consumers, prevent fraud, and ensure fair play.

Different regions have varying regulatory approaches to online betting. Some countries have fully legalized and regulated the industry, providing a clear legal framework for operators and consumers alike. Others have adopted a more cautious approach, imposing restrictions on certain types of betting or requiring operators to obtain licenses from specific jurisdictions. Understanding the legal landscape in your location is paramount before engaging in online betting. Bet Type Description Risk Level Potential Payout
Single Bet A bet on a single outcome. Low Moderate
Accumulator Bet A bet combining multiple outcomes. High High
System Bet A combination of multiple single bets. Moderate Moderate to High
Live Bet A bet placed during an event. Moderate to High Variable

Understanding these bet types and their associated risks is crucial for successful betting. Different bet types offer different levels of risk and potential rewards, and choosing the right bet type depends on your individual risk tolerance and betting strategy.

Strategies for Maximizing Winning Potential

While there's no guaranteed formula for winning at betting, employing sound strategies can significantly increase your chances of success. One fundamental strategy is to focus on sports and events that you are knowledgeable about. Having a deep understanding of the teams, players, and dynamics of a particular sport or league will give you a valuable edge. Another important strategy is to conduct thorough research before placing any bets. This includes analyzing team statistics, player form, head-to-head records, and other relevant data. Disciplined bankroll management is also essential. Set a budget for your betting activities and stick to it, avoiding the temptation to chase losses or bet more than you can afford to lose.

Value betting is a popular strategy that involves identifying bets where the odds offered by the bookmaker are higher than your assessment of the actual probability of the event occurring. This requires careful analysis and a sound understanding of probabilities. Diversification is another useful strategy. Spreading your bets across multiple sports and events can help reduce your overall risk. It is also important to remember that betting should be approached as a form of entertainment, not a get-rich-quick scheme.

Understanding Risk Management

Effective risk management is crucial for long-term success in betting. This involves assessing the potential risks associated with each bet and taking steps to mitigate those risks. One common risk management technique is to use smaller stake sizes for higher-risk bets and larger stake sizes for lower-risk bets. Another technique is to avoid betting on events where you have limited knowledge or confidence. It’s also important to be aware of the potential for cognitive biases, such as confirmation bias (seeking out information that confirms your existing beliefs) and loss aversion (feeling the pain of a loss more strongly than the pleasure of a win). Acknowledging these biases can help you make more rational and objective betting decisions.

Responsible Gaming: Setting Limits and Staying Safe

Online betting can be a fun and exciting activity, but it’s important to gamble responsibly. Setting limits on your time and money spent betting is crucial. Many platforms offer tools to help you set deposit limits, loss limits, and time limits. Taking regular breaks from betting can also help prevent compulsive behavior. Recognizing the signs of problem gambling is also important. These include spending more time and money than you intended, chasing losses, neglecting other important responsibilities, and experiencing feelings of guilt or shame. If you or someone you know is struggling with problem gambling, there are resources available to help.

These resources include helplines, counseling services, and self-exclusion programs. Self-exclusion allows you to voluntarily ban yourself from accessing betting platforms for a specified period of time. Remember, betting should be seen as a form of entertainment, not a source of income. It’s essential to prioritize your well-being and gamble responsibly. Seeking help is a sign of strength, not weakness.
